Japan’s Regulatory Paradigm Shift: Transition to the Financial Instruments and Exchange Act

In a landmark move for the Japanese financial sector, the House of Councillors officially passed an amendment on July 15, 2026, transitioning the regulation of cryptocurrency—referred to legally in Japan as "crypto-assets"—from the Payment Services Act to the Financial Instruments and Exchange Act (FIEA). This legislative pivot represents a fundamental change in how the Japanese government perceives digital assets, moving them from a "payment method" category to a "financial instrument" category, similar to stocks and derivatives.

Context and Objectives of the Amendment

The Financial Services Agency (FSA) of Japan has long been a global pioneer in crypto regulation, having introduced registration requirements for exchanges as early as 2017 following the Mt. Gox collapse. However, the Payment Services Act was increasingly seen as insufficient for addressing the complexities of modern trading. By moving crypto-assets under the FIEA, the Japanese government aims to:

  1. Curb Market Manipulation: The new framework introduces strict insider trading regulations and prohibitions against unfair trading practices that were previously difficult to prosecute under payment-focused laws.
  2. Enhance Transparency: Issuers and service providers will now face rigorous information disclosure obligations, ensuring that retail and institutional investors have access to verified data before committing capital.
  3. Institutional Integration: Categorizing crypto-assets as financial instruments makes it easier for traditional investment trusts and pension funds to consider the asset class, as it now falls under a familiar legal jurisdiction.

Implementation Timeline

According to the FSA, the revised law is expected to be enforced within one year of its promulgation. The industry anticipates a phased rollout, with full operational integration expected by the middle of the 2027 fiscal year. This timeline gives existing exchanges and brokerage firms approximately 12 to 18 months to overhaul their compliance systems to meet the more demanding standards of the FIEA.

Institutional Adoption: Morgan Stanley’s E*TRADE Launches Spot Crypto Trading

On July 16, 2026, E*TRADE, the prominent electronic trading platform owned by Morgan Stanley, announced the official launch of spot cryptocurrency trading services. This move is significant not only for its scale but for the specific assets and demographics it targets.

Expanding Access to 8.6 Million Households

The service is being rolled out to approximately 8.6 million "self-directed" household accounts. These are investors who manage their own portfolios without the direct intervention of a financial advisor. By integrating crypto trading directly into the existing E*TRADE brokerage environment, Morgan Stanley is removing the friction associated with moving funds to specialized crypto exchanges.

The initial offering includes:

  • Bitcoin (BTC)
  • Ethereum (ETH)
  • Solana (SOL)

Analysis of the Institutional Strategy

Morgan Stanley was the first major U.S. bank to offer its wealthy clients access to Bitcoin funds in 2021. The expansion of spot trading to the E*TRADE retail base indicates a shift in the bank’s risk assessment. By including Solana alongside Bitcoin and Ethereum, the bank is also signaling that it views SOL as a core institutional-grade asset. Industry analysts suggest that this move will likely force competitors like Charles Schwab and Vanguard to reconsider their stances on spot crypto trading to prevent capital flight to the Morgan Stanley ecosystem.

The Strategic Foundation: Gameplay and Race Dynamics

At its core, Bokura no Saga is a Battle Royale RTS that emphasizes city development, resource management, and large-scale tactical warfare. Upon entering the game, players are required to make a foundational choice by selecting one of three distinct races. This choice is not merely cosmetic; it dictates the initial "Hekki" (Hero) characters available to the player and influences the specific strategic advantages they carry into the field.

The gameplay loop is divided into several critical phases. First, players must establish their "Land," which serves as the primary base of operations. While the game offers a "C-Rank" land for free to ensure accessibility for non-paying users, these plots are limited in their construction capacity and do not persist across seasons in the same way higher-tier NFT lands do. On this land, players construct facilities to generate resources, train soldiers, and upgrade their heroes.

僕らのサーガの遊び方|Web3リメイク版バトルロワイヤルRTSの概要

The second phase involves "Expeditions and Exploration." By dispatching units into the surrounding fields, players can recover vital resources required for city expansion. This phase also introduces the "Treasure Hunt" mechanic, where players can discover rare equipment. In the Web3 version, these items can often be converted into NFTs using in-game currency (Orbs), allowing players to retain value even after a competitive season concludes.

The Paradigm of Self-Responsibility in Decentralized Systems

At the core of Web3 is the concept of non-custodial ownership. Users interact with decentralized applications (dApps) through digital wallets, which serve as both a gateway and a vault for cryptocurrencies and Non-Fungible Tokens (NFTs). In this ecosystem, the user acts as their own bank. This elimination of the middleman removes "single points of failure" common in centralized databases but shifts the entire security perimeter to the individual.

The transparency of the blockchain, while a cornerstone of its integrity, also serves as a double-edged sword. Every transaction, balance, and interaction is recorded on a public ledger. Platforms such as Etherscan or BSCScan allow anyone to input a wallet address and view its entire history, including the value of its holdings. For malicious actors, these block explorers serve as a directory for high-value targets. By monitoring on-chain activity, scammers can identify wallets that are frequently active or hold rare assets, subsequently targeting those users through various social media channels and decentralized communication platforms.

【3分でわかるWeb3.0基礎講座】セキュリティ

The Anatomy of Modern Web3 Scams

Security experts categorize the majority of Web3 threats into three primary vectors: social engineering, phishing through spoofed interfaces, and malicious contract approvals.

Social engineering remains the most common entry point for attackers. In the Web3 context, this often manifests as Direct Messages (DMs) on platforms like Discord and X (formerly Twitter). Scammers frequently impersonate project founders, customer support representatives, or automated "bot" notifications. A common tactic involves informing a user they have won a "whitelist" spot or a high-value airdrop, creating a sense of urgency (FOMO) that encourages the victim to click a link without performing due diligence.

【3分でわかるWeb3.0基礎講座】セキュリティ

Phishing sites represent the second major threat. These are meticulously crafted websites that mirror the appearance of legitimate platforms such as OpenSea, Blur, or MetaMask. When a user connects their wallet to these "spoofed" sites, they are often prompted to sign a transaction. While the interface may claim the user is "logging in" or "verifying their identity," the underlying code is actually requesting an "Approval" for the attacker to spend the user’s tokens.

The most technical and dangerous threat involves the exploitation of token approvals. When interacting with legitimate DeFi protocols, users must grant the smart contract permission to move a specific amount of tokens. Malicious developers create "drainer" contracts that request "unlimited" approval for all assets in a wallet. Once signed, the attacker can withdraw the wallet’s contents at any time, even days or weeks after the initial interaction.

Chronology of a Vulnerability: From Interaction to Asset Loss

The lifecycle of a typical Web3 security breach follows a predictable but devastating timeline:

  1. Target Identification: The attacker uses on-chain data to identify active wallets.
  2. Initial Contact: The attacker reaches out via Discord or X, often tagging the user in a "congratulations" post or sending a fake system alert.
  3. The Bait: The user is directed to a fraudulent website that looks identical to a trusted dApp.
  4. The Signature Request: The user is asked to "Connect Wallet" and then "Sign" a transaction. At this stage, many users do not read the technical details of the transaction pop-up in their wallet extension.
  5. The Drain: Once the signature is captured, the malicious contract executes a transfer. In many cases, the script is automated to instantly move all high-value NFTs and liquid tokens to a "mixer" or a secondary burner wallet to obfuscate the trail.

Technical Defensive Measures and the Revoke Protocol

To combat these threats, security researchers emphasize a multi-layered defense strategy. The first line of defense is the restriction of communication channels. Leading security practitioners recommend that users disable DMs on Discord across all Web3-related servers. Official projects almost never initiate contact via private messages; any "official" news is typically broadcast in read-only announcement channels.

【3分でわかるWeb3.0基礎講座】セキュリティ

When a user suspects they have interacted with a malicious site, or if they wish to practice "security hygiene," the most critical tool at their disposal is the "Revoke" function. Revoking permissions essentially cancels the "allowance" previously granted to a smart contract.

The process of revoking permissions is a standardized technical procedure:

【3分でわかるWeb3.0基礎講座】セキュリティ
  • Access a Block Explorer: Users should navigate to the "Token Approval" tool on the relevant blockchain explorer (e.g., Etherscan for Ethereum, BSCScan for BNB Chain).
  • Web3 Connection: The user connects their wallet to the explorer’s interface.
  • Review Approvals: The tool displays a list of all smart contracts that have permission to move the user’s assets, along with the "allowance" amount (often listed as "Unlimited").
  • Execute Revoke: The user selects the suspicious or unnecessary contract and clicks "Revoke." This requires a small "gas fee" as it is an on-chain transaction that updates the blockchain state to reflect that the permission is no longer valid.

The Role of Security Extensions and Transaction Simulation

As the sophistication of "drainers" increases, manual checking is often insufficient. This has led to the rise of transaction simulation tools and security extensions, such as Kekkai or Rabby Wallet. These tools act as a firewall between the dApp and the user’s wallet.

When a transaction is initiated, these extensions simulate the outcome before the user signs. If the simulation shows that the transaction will result in all assets being sent to an unknown address, the extension triggers a high-risk warning. These tools also check the age and reputation of the website domain, flagging sites that were created within the last 24 hours—a common hallmark of phishing campaigns.

The Architecture of the Brazilian Grid

The primary catalyst for this industrial migration is the Sistema Interconectado Nacional (SIN), one of the most robust and renewable-heavy electrical grids in the world. In 2023, the SIN generated 708.1 TWh of electricity, with total installed capacity reaching 232 GW in 2024. Projections indicate this capacity will expand to 268 GW by 2029. The grid’s composition is a global anomaly, consistently operating at 88% to 90% renewable energy. This backbone is supported by massive hydroelectric projects, including the 14,000 MW Itaipu dam and the 11,233 MW Belo Monte facility. Furthermore, the Northeast region has become a renewable powerhouse, hosting 19.6 GW of wind capacity across nearly 700 plants.

The State of Bitcoin Mining in Brazil (2026)

For Bitcoin miners, this abundance of renewable energy presents a dual opportunity: access to clean power and a solution to the grid’s structural inefficiencies. In 2024 alone, the Brazilian energy sector faced approximately 400,000 hours of forced interruptions due to curtailment—energy that was generated but could not be transmitted to load centers. Bitcoin miners have stepped in as the "buyer of last resort," absorbing this stranded energy and providing a revenue floor for generators.

Regulatory Evolution: The Opening of the ACL

The most critical regulatory milestone for the industry was the full implementation of Portaria 50/2022 in 2024. This reform opened the Ambiente de Contratação Livre (ACL), or the free contracting market, to all high-tension consumers. Prior to this, only the largest industrial entities could negotiate directly with power generators. The opening of the ACL allowed Bitcoin mining operations to bypass the "captive" distribution network, where industrial tariffs can reach as high as $0.159/kWh due to distribution charges and sectoral costs.

Under the ACL, miners can enter bilateral contracts directly with wind or hydro producers, securing fixed-price agreements and shielding themselves from the "Bandeira Tarifária" system—Brazil’s mechanism for applying surcharges during periods of poor hydrology. By negotiating at the generation level, particularly in the Northeast where curtailed energy is often priced near zero to avoid total loss, miners can achieve energy costs that are globally competitive. However, the fiscal landscape remains challenging; total taxes and sectoral charges still account for roughly 44.8% of gross revenue, necessitating sophisticated tax planning and the utilization of state-level ICMS (consumption tax) exemptions where available.

The Customs and Fiscal Gauntlet

While energy is abundant, the importation of hardware remains the most significant barrier to entry. Brazil’s customs environment is notoriously rigorous, and the lack of domestic ASIC manufacturing means all computing power must be imported. The process is governed by DECEX (the Foreign Trade Operations Department), which requires a non-automatic import license for used equipment. This "similar nacional" test ensures that the imported goods do not compete with a non-existent domestic equivalent, but the process can add 15 to 60 days to deployment timelines.

The State of Bitcoin Mining in Brazil (2026)

The tax implications of hardware importation are equally complex. Depending on the NCM (Mercosul Common Nomenclature) classification used, an importer might face a 0% import duty or a rate as high as 16%. When federal social contributions (PIS/COFINS) and state-level VAT (ICMS) are added, the total tax burden on a poorly classified shipment can exceed 55% of the hardware’s value. Successful operators have learned that establishing a robust legal entity and securing RADAR registration (the federal vetting system for foreign trade) are non-negotiable prerequisites that must be handled months before hardware arrives.

Understanding Zcash: Privacy, Compliance, and Technology

Launched in 2016, Zcash was born out of a desire to improve upon the privacy limitations of Bitcoin. While Bitcoin is often perceived as anonymous, it is more accurately described as pseudonymous; every transaction and wallet balance is recorded on a public ledger, accessible to anyone with an internet connection. This lack of inherent privacy can be a deterrent for institutional players who require commercial confidentiality for their financial operations.

Zcash solves this through the use of Zero-Knowledge Succinct Non-Interactive Arguments of Knowledge, or ZK-SNARKs. This cryptographic breakthrough allows users to prove that a transaction is valid without revealing the sender, receiver, or the amount involved. Zcash offers two types of addresses: transparent addresses (t-addresses), which function similarly to Bitcoin, and shielded addresses (z-addresses), which utilize ZK-SNARKs to protect user data.

The Foundry press release highlighted that Zcash demonstrates how financial privacy and compliant digital infrastructure can coexist. For institutions, this is a critical distinction. In a world of increasing regulatory scrutiny, the ability to maintain privacy while providing "view keys" to auditors or regulators is a unique value proposition of the Zcash protocol. This "selective disclosure" feature allows Zcash to meet Anti-Money Laundering (AML) and Know Your Customer (KYC) requirements while still protecting sensitive business information from the general public.

The Economic Model and Recent Network Growth

Zcash’s tokenomics are intentionally modeled after Bitcoin. It has a hard supply cap of 21 million tokens and utilizes a halving mechanism where the block reward is reduced by 50% approximately every four years. This disinflationary model is designed to preserve the asset’s value over time, a trait that appeals to "store-of-value" investors.

The Long-Standing Debate: UNI’s Value Capture Conundrum

Uniswap’s journey began with the simple yet revolutionary automated market maker (AMM) model, which quickly propelled it to become the dominant decentralized exchange. Its evolution through v1, v2, and v3 introduced groundbreaking features, including concentrated liquidity, that significantly enhanced capital efficiency for liquidity providers (LPs). However, despite this technological innovation and explosive growth in trading volume, the UNI token, which governs the protocol, has often struggled with a clear and direct value capture mechanism. While UNI grants holders governance rights—allowing them to vote on critical protocol parameters, treasury management, and future developments—investors have consistently sought a more tangible link between the protocol’s bustling activity and the token’s economic value.

The "fee switch," as it’s commonly known, refers to the dormant functionality within Uniswap’s smart contracts that, if activated, would redirect a portion of trading fees from liquidity providers to the protocol itself. This mechanism has been a theoretical possibility since the protocol’s early days but has never been formally engaged. The rationale against activating it often centered on maintaining competitiveness for liquidity providers. The argument was that any reduction in LP yield, even a small one, could disincentivize LPs, leading to liquidity migration to competing platforms and ultimately harming Uniswap’s market position. This delicate balance between attracting and retaining liquidity versus accruing value for token holders has been the central tension.

The absence of a direct revenue stream for the protocol has led to debates about UNI’s utility beyond governance. Critics have sometimes labeled UNI as a "governance-only" token, contrasting it with tokens of other protocols that directly benefit from transaction fees, staking rewards, or other revenue-sharing models. This perception has, at times, hampered UNI’s valuation, even as Uniswap consistently processes billions in weekly trading volume. For instance, while Uniswap’s total value locked (TVL) frequently exceeds several billion dollars and its daily trading volumes often rival those of smaller centralized exchanges, the direct economic benefit flowing back to the UNI token has remained indirect, primarily through its governance power over a substantial treasury.

The Nuances of the New Proposal: Targeting v4 and Multi-Chain Expansion

Hayden Adams’ latest proposal seeks to activate protocol-level fees in a strategic and measured manner, specifically focusing on upcoming Uniswap v4 pools and newly integrated network deployments, including the highly anticipated Robinhood Chain. This targeted approach suggests a careful consideration of the competitive landscape and the unique characteristics of different chains and protocol versions.

Uniswap v4, currently in development, is designed to be a more modular and customizable version of the protocol, introducing "hooks" that allow for greater flexibility in pool design and functionality. Activating fees on v4 pools presents an opportunity to bake in the fee mechanism from the outset, rather than retrofitting it onto existing, deeply entrenched v2 or v3 pools where LPs have established yield expectations. Furthermore, targeting new network deployments like the Robinhood Chain, which promises to bring a new wave of users and potentially different liquidity dynamics, allows Uniswap to test the waters in fresh environments where competitive pressures might differ.

The proposal outlines a sophisticated mechanism for handling these collected fees. Rather than simply accumulating them in a central vault, the governance materials indicate that fee collections would be routed into "TokenJars." These TokenJars would then be claimed, and the collected value used for burning UNI tokens through a process involving UNI bridging to the Ethereum mainnet. This multi-step process underscores the increasing complexity of DeFi governance in a multi-chain world. It’s not just about flipping a switch; it involves intricate cross-chain accounting, secure collection mechanisms, and carefully designed execution details to ensure transparency and efficiency. The burning mechanism is a common strategy in crypto to reduce token supply, potentially increasing the scarcity and value of remaining tokens, thereby creating a clearer link between protocol activity and token economics.

Broader Market Context and Litecoin’s Positioning

Litecoin, often dubbed "the silver to Bitcoin’s gold," was launched in 2011 by Charlie Lee, a former Google engineer. Its design was fundamentally similar to Bitcoin but with key differences intended to make it more suitable for everyday transactions. These included a faster block generation time (2.5 minutes vs. Bitcoin’s 10 minutes), a higher maximum supply (84 million LTC vs. 21 million BTC), and a different hashing algorithm (Scrypt vs. Bitcoin’s SHA-256), which aimed to be more accessible for GPU mining in its early days. These characteristics have historically positioned Litecoin as a faster, lighter alternative for peer-to-peer digital payments.

However, despite its early innovation and consistent development, Litecoin has experienced a prolonged bear market alongside many other altcoins. After reaching an all-time high near $413 in May 2021 during the broader crypto bull run, LTC has seen a significant correction, mirroring the general market downturn that followed. The "long-term downtrend" mentioned in the initial analysis is a reflection of this extended period of depreciation, exacerbated by macroeconomic headwinds, regulatory uncertainties, and a shift in market sentiment away from speculative assets.

Litecoin (LTC) Price Prediction: Breakout Above Multi-Month Trendline Puts $50 Target Back in Focus

Litecoin has also undergone several halving events, the most recent being in August 2023, which reduced the block reward for miners. Historically, halving events are often preceded by price rallies due to anticipated supply shock, although the actual impact can be delayed and influenced by broader market conditions. The current price action could be seen as part of a post-halving accumulation phase, where the market digests the reduced supply over time.
